2018-09-05net/mlx5: Check for error in mlx5_attach_interfaceHuy Nguyen1-5/+10
Currently, mlx5_attach_interface does not check for error after calling intf->attach or intf->add. When these two calls fails, the client is not initialized and will cause issues such as kernel panic on invalid address in the teardown path (mlx5_detach_interface) Fixes: 737a234bb638 ("net/mlx5: Introduce attach/detach to interface API") Signed-off-by: Huy Nguyen <huyn@mellanox.com> Signed-off-by: Saeed Mahameed <saeedm@mellanox.com>

2018-02-23net/mlx5: E-Switch, Reload IB interface when switching devlink modesMark Bloch1-0/+8
Up until this point it wasn't possible to activate IB representors when switching to switchdev mode, remove this limitation. We trigger reload of the PF IB interface in order to make sure that already allocated resources are invalid and new resources will be opened correctly with all the limitations of switchdev mode applied (only raw packet capabilities, without RoCE). We also move the remove/add to a place where the E-Switch mode is set/unset to better control when to trigger this action, this will allow the IB side to start in the correct mode. For better code reuse, create a function which reloads an interface and export it. 2017-10-26net/mlx5: Delay events till mlx5 interface's add complete for pci resumeHuy Nguyen1-29/+41
mlx5_ib_add is called during mlx5_pci_resume after a pci error. Before mlx5_ib_add completes, there are multiple events which trigger function mlx5_ib_event. This cause kernel panic because mlx5_ib_event accesses unitialized resources. The fix is to extend Erez Shitrit's patch <97834eba7c19> ("net/mlx5: Delay events till ib registration ends") to cover the pci resume code path. 2017-08-07net/mlx5: Delay events till ib registration endsErez Shitrit1-0/+73
When mlx5_ib registers itself to mlx5_core as an interface, it will call mlx5_add_device which will call mlx5_ib interface add callback, in case the latter successfully returns, only then mlx5_core will add it to the interface list and async events will be forwarded to mlx5_ib. Between mlx5_ib interface add callback and mlx5_core adding the mlx5_ib interface to its devices list, arriving mlx5_core events can be missed by the new mlx5_ib registering interface. In other words: thread 1: mlx5_ib: mlx5_register_interface(dev) thread 1: mlx5_core: mlx5_add_device(dev) thread 1: mlx5_core: ctx = dev->add => (mlx5_ib)->mlx5_ib_add thread 2: mlx5_core_event: **new event arrives, forward to dev_list thread 1: mlx5_core: add_ctx_to_dev_list(ctx) /* previous event was missed by the new interface.*/ It is ok to miss events before dev->add (mlx5_ib)->mlx5_ib_add_device but not after. We fix this race by accumulating the events that come between the ib_register_device (inside mlx5_add_device->(dev->add)) till the adding to the list completes and fire them to the new registering interface after that. 2017-01-02{net,IB}/mlx5: Refactor page fault handlingArtemy Kovalyov1-0/+33
* Update page fault event according to last specification. * Separate code path for page fault EQ, completion EQ and async EQ. * Move page fault handling work queue from mlx5_ib static variable into mlx5_core page fault EQ. * Allocate memory to store ODP event dynamically as the events arrive, since in atomic context - use mempool. * Make mlx5_ib page fault handler run in process context.
